Understanding Gas and Its Role in the Digestive System

Gas is a natural byproduct of digestion. When food breaks down in your stomach and intestines, gases like nitrogen, oxygen, carbon dioxide, hydrogen, and methane form. Normally, these gases move through the digestive tract and exit the body with little discomfort. However, sometimes gas accumulates faster than it can be expelled or gets trapped in certain areas of the intestines. This buildup can create pressure that leads to stomach pain.

The digestive system is designed to handle gas efficiently. Swallowed air during eating or drinking contributes to this gas pool, as do bacterial fermentation processes in the large intestine. Certain foods high in fiber or sugars can increase gas production because gut bacteria ferment these substances more vigorously.

How Gas Causes Stomach Pain

The sensation of stomach pain caused by gas stems primarily from distension—when gas stretches the walls of the intestines or stomach beyond their normal capacity. This stretching activates nerve endings in the gut lining, sending pain signals to the brain.

Pain from gas can feel sharp, crampy, or like a dull ache. It often fluctuates as gas pockets move or shift position within the intestines. The location of pain depends on where the gas is trapped—upper abdomen discomfort might indicate stomach or small intestine involvement, while lower abdominal pain often points to colon-related issues.

In some cases, trapped gas can compress nearby organs or blood vessels, intensifying discomfort. The intestines’ muscular contractions (peristalsis) trying to move gas along can also cause cramping sensations.

Common Symptoms Accompanying Gas-Related Stomach Pain

  • Bloating: A feeling of fullness or swelling in the abdomen.
  • Belching: Releasing swallowed air from the stomach through the mouth.
  • Flatulence: Passing gas through the rectum.
  • Rumbling sounds: Audible intestinal noises due to movement of gas and fluids.
  • Nausea or mild indigestion may occur but are less common.

These symptoms often worsen after meals high in fermentable carbohydrates or carbonated beverages.

Foods That Increase Gas Production

Certain foods are notorious for producing excess intestinal gas because they contain carbohydrates that human enzymes cannot fully digest, leaving them for gut bacteria to ferment.

Food Category Examples Reason for Gas Production
Legumes Beans, lentils, chickpeas High in oligosaccharides (complex sugars)
Vegetables Cabbage, broccoli, cauliflower, onions Contain raffinose and sulfur compounds
Dairy Products Milk, cheese (in lactose intolerant individuals) Lactose fermentation due to enzyme deficiency

Other contributors include whole grains rich in fiber and artificial sweeteners like sorbitol that are poorly absorbed.

The Physiology Behind Gas Pain Sensitivity

Not everyone experiences stomach pain when they have excess intestinal gas. Several factors influence how painful trapped gas feels:

    • Sensitivity of Gut Nerves: Some people have heightened visceral sensitivity (visceral hypersensitivity), making them more prone to pain from normal amounts of gas.
    • Mental State: Stress and anxiety can amplify perception of pain signals from the gut.
    • Motional Patterns: Abnormal intestinal motility may cause inefficient movement of gas pockets.
    • Underlying Conditions: Disorders like irritable bowel syndrome (IBS) often feature exaggerated responses to intestinal distension.

Understanding these factors helps explain why two individuals with similar amounts of intestinal gas may report vastly different experiences regarding pain intensity.

The Role of Intestinal Motility in Gas Pain

Proper muscular contractions propel contents through your gut smoothly. If motility slows down or becomes irregular—due to diet changes, medications, illness—it allows more time for bacterial fermentation and increases likelihood of trapping pockets of gas.

Conversely, overly rapid motility may cause cramping spasms that worsen discomfort when combined with gaseous distension.

Differentiating Gas Pain From Other Causes of Stomach Pain

Stomach pain has many potential causes beyond just excess intestinal gas. It’s vital to recognize when pain might signal something more serious:

    • Appendicitis: Severe right lower quadrant pain with fever and nausea.
    • Gallstones: Sharp upper right abdominal pain after fatty meals.
    • PUD (Peptic Ulcer Disease): Burning epigastric pain related to meals.
    • Bowel Obstruction: Severe cramping with vomiting and inability to pass stool.
    • Inflammatory Bowel Disease: Chronic abdominal pain with diarrhea and weight loss.

Gas-related stomach pain usually improves after passing wind or a bowel movement and is less likely accompanied by systemic symptoms like fever or severe vomiting.

If you experience persistent severe abdominal pain that does not improve with passing gas or stool—or if it’s associated with bleeding or significant systemic symptoms—seek medical evaluation promptly.

Treatment Strategies for Gas-Induced Stomach Pain

Relieving stomach pain caused by excess intestinal gas involves several practical steps aimed at reducing both production and retention:

Lifestyle Modifications

    • Avoid Gas-Producing Foods: Limit intake of beans, cruciferous vegetables, carbonated drinks.
    • EAT Slowly: Eating quickly increases swallowed air which contributes to gastric distension.
    • Avoid Chewing Gum & Smoking: Both increase swallowed air volume.
    • Mild Exercise: Walking after meals encourages intestinal motility helping move trapped gases along.
    • Adequate Hydration & Fiber Balance: Helps maintain regular bowel movements preventing constipation-related bloating.

Over-the-Counter Remedies

Several products target intestinal gas:

    • Simethicone: Breaks up large bubbles making it easier for body to expel them.
    • Lactase Supplements: Help lactose intolerant individuals digest dairy without excess fermentation.

Nutritional Approaches: Low FODMAP Diets

FODMAPs (Fermentable Oligosaccharides, Disaccharides, Monosaccharides And Polyols) are short-chain carbs poorly absorbed in small intestine that ferment quickly producing excessive gases.

A low FODMAP diet limits foods high in these carbs temporarily under guidance from a dietitian. Many people with IBS find significant relief from bloating and associated stomach pains by following this approach systematically.

The Link Between Can Having Gas Cause Stomach Pain? And Digestive Disorders

Gas-related discomfort often overlaps with symptoms seen in chronic digestive disorders such as IBS and small intestinal bacterial overgrowth (SIBO).

In IBS patients especially those with diarrhea-predominant subtype:

    • The gut is hypersensitive leading even minor amounts of trapped gas causing disproportionate pain responses.

SIBO involves abnormal bacterial populations growing excessively in small intestine producing large volumes of hydrogen and methane gases causing bloating and cramping pains similar to general excess intestinal gas but typically more persistent until treated appropriately with antibiotics or herbal antimicrobials prescribed by a doctor.

Recognizing whether your symptoms stem purely from dietary causes versus underlying disorders requires careful clinical evaluation including history taking and sometimes breath testing for hydrogen/methane levels.

The Science Behind Why Some People Experience More Pain From Gas Than Others

Research shows that differences exist at multiple levels explaining variability:

    • Nerve Signaling Differences:

People prone to abdominal discomfort have increased excitability of sensory neurons innervating their guts making them react strongly even when stretched mildly by normal amounts of luminal contents including gases.

    • Mucosal Barrier Integrity:

Compromised gut lining integrity allows inflammatory mediators access deeper into tissues sensitizing nerves further increasing perceived pain intensity during episodes of distension caused by trapped gases.

    • Cognitive & Emotional Factors:

Psychological stress enhances central nervous system processing amplifying visceral sensations creating a feedback loop worsening symptom perception during episodes involving excess intestinal gases.

This complex interplay explains why managing stress alongside dietary modifications often yields better symptom control than focusing on diet alone for some individuals suffering recurrent painful bloating episodes related to gaseous buildup.

Tackling Chronic Gas Pain: When To See A Doctor?

If you notice your stomach pains linked consistently with bloating but they become severe enough to interfere with daily life—or if accompanied by alarming signs such as:

    • Blood in stool;
    • Sustained weight loss;
    • Persistent vomiting;
    • Difficulties swallowing;
    • Dramatic changes in bowel habits lasting weeks;

It’s essential you seek medical advice promptly. Your doctor may order blood tests, imaging studies like ultrasound or CT scans—and possibly endoscopy—to rule out serious conditions mimicking simple gas pains but requiring specific treatment plans.
